TICKET-2093: Expired key, PortionWise scaling service

The RecipeForge calculator's calls to the internal PortionWise scaling service began failing at 06:12 with auth errors. Root cause: the service key expired; rotation automation was never wired up for this integration. Impact: all bulk recipe scaling jobs queued. Remediation: key reissued by the Lathmere platform team, rotation schedule added. For your review trail, the replacement key issued for PortionWise is recorded here.

API key for bagaf-hafog: zpat15_8OtARJSHzaguOJU

Hey Mira — quick one before I head off. The goods lift is deliveries-only this week; the Pellwick crates arrive around 10 each morning, so keep the lobby trolleys clear. If a courier shows up, send them round to the loading bay, not the front. The lift panel wants a code now after the retrofit — here it is.

turnstile pass: bdg-YEOZLM-79341408

# Incremental rebuilds for the Fernwick static site.
# Only changed pages get regenerated; the build cache
# tracks content hashes per route. Do NOT clear the cache
# table manually — use `fernwick cache prune` instead,
# or you'll trigger a full rebuild (~40 min). Cache entries
# older than 14 days are swept nightly. The rebuild worker
# stores its cache state in the database reachable via the
# connection string below.

replica DSN, yadug-hahaf: redis://ulawyn_svc:0N@db-d116.zemvardyn.local:5432/wenix

INTERNAL MEMO — Inventory Write-Down

To: Sales leads

Effective this quarter, Brantley Goods is writing down the Ashvale lamp range and legacy Corvid fittings. Obsolete stock exceeded forecast after the showroom consolidation in Pellworth. Do not quote legacy SKUs to new accounts. Discounted clearance runs four weeks through approved channels only; margin floors apply. Direct pricing questions to your regional controller. Full reconciliation lands with month-end close. The confidential note below explains how this fits the wider plan.

confidential, yawig-yajop: Only 9 of the 140 pilot accounts renewed Druath, so a churn review is set for April 1.